Hey guys,
I have stopped SSRIs(escitalopram/Cipralex{in Canada}Lexapro in the U.S.) November 20th 2014. After 1 year and 7 months of use. I still have PSSD to this day. I got a window 2 weeks ago with 3-4 days of 70% full functioning. My symptoms at the moment: Moderate to low libido, erectile dysfunction(30% of normal), genital numbness(60% of normal).
The 1 year and 7 months was my second time on escitalopram. First time was 8 months in 2012, from April 2012 to December 2012. I stopped due to sexual side effects and all came back to normal within 1 1/2 week after stopping.
Please pitch in your info if you want so we can compare...
Just to add: I know our experience is relative as everyone is different and there are a lot of other variables into play, so comparing might not bring us any conclusions but still I am curious to know your experiences. Also I just turned 30 years old btw..

Hey!
I am almost 33 years old and have PSSD since (about) 20th April 2011 after taking Citalopram for 5 - 6 months. Like you I experienced my first windows after one and a half year. Since then my condition went up and down, with a constant trend upwards. At first my windows were only mild improvements, but now they make my life pretty enjoyable. Even the non-window times are much better than the windows I experienced in the beginning. I did not take any medication until recently. I take SJW now, because it seems to help some people.

HI, Brian, mine sounds very similar to yours. I am in Canada and took ecitalopram (Cipralex) for three months from Feb-April 2012. I started at very small dose of 5mg. and stepped up to 10mg after about a week and started stepping back to 5 mg after about 6 weeks. I tapered off for about 5 weeks going with 5mg every other day gradually stretching out between doses but still came away with full-on PSSD. Have had PSSD for three years now. I have always had mild OCD ( as it seems a lot of people on here do, could be a relationship to PSSD?) but it has never really interfered with my life..perhaps takes me longer to get things done as I am very particular and have some rituals but I think the people around me wouldn't be aware of this and think I am just particular about what I do. I too have only about 30% erection function and genital numbness. I feel as though things shrink up when I'm awake and even moreso when I exercise. Although if anything I have more frequent night-time erections now than before PSSD but I think it is my body's way to compensate and protect those tissues by perfusing them with blood and oxygen when I'm asleep, it gives me some optimism that at least things still have the physiologic ability to become erect although unfortunately not at the most opportune times for me and not under my control.
